Title Environmental Engineering (EE); Mobile ICT devices (M-ICT); Measurement methods and calculations for the design for reliability of smartphones, mobile phones other than smartphones, and slate tablets
Reliability of smartphones, mobile phones, and slate tablets 
Scope and Field
of Application
This standard will describe the technical solutions for measuring:
(a) resistance to accidental drops;
(b) scratch resistance;
(c) protection from dust and water;
(d) protection from accidental spills;
(e) battery endurance in cycles;
(f) rated capacity of the battery;
(g) contact closure cycle resistance;
(h) insertion/extraction cycle resistance.

Standard will describe, at least, the apparatus to be used, the necessary steps and conditions to test the resistance to accidental drops, the determined defect(s) and the information to be given in the test report for each tested unit.

Standard will describe describe, at least, the apparatus to be used, the necessary steps and conditions to test the scratch resistance, the determined defect(s) and the information to be given in the test report for each tested unit.

Standard will describe, at least, the apparatus to be used, the necessary steps and conditions to test the ingress protection against particles and moisture stated as an IP code corresponding to the values provided in Table 5 of Annex IV to Delegated Regulation (EU) 2023/1669, and the information to be given in the test report for each tested unit.

Standard will describe at least the apparatus to be used, the necessary steps and conditions to test the ingress protection from accidental spills, and the information to be given in the test report for each tested unit.

Standard will describe method for the measurement and calculation of the battery endurance in cycles and the rated capacity of the battery.

Standard will describe at least the apparatus to be used, the necessary steps and conditions to test the battery endurance in cycles and the rated capacity of the battery, and the information to be given in the test report for each tested unit.

Standard will describe method for the measurement and calculation of the contact closure cycle resistance of power and volume buttons.

Standard will describe at least the apparatus to be used, the necessary steps and conditions for testing the contact closure cycle resistance, and the information to be given in the test report for each tested unit .

Standard will describe at least the apparatus to be used, the necessary steps and conditions for testing the insertion and extraction cycle resistance, and the information to be given in the test report for each tested unit.
